Jamke (ジャムカ Jamka) was a prince of Verdane, and the youngest of the three sons of King Bator. He alone remained suspicious of the influence of Sandima of the Loptyrians upon his father and brothers, and vocally opposed Bator's new-found aggression toward Grannvale. When his complaints fell on deaf ears, he was convinced by Adean of Jungby to fight back against Sandima with Sigurd's army.
Role
When Adean was captured by Gandolf and locked in Castle Marpha, Jamke broke into it and released her and Dew from imprisonment, instructing them to return to Sigurd while he tried to convince his father to stand down. His attempts at negotiating with Bator and Sandima failed, and so after Marpha's fall to Sigurd he was forced to deploy to fight Sigurd's army. Adean convinced him to fight back against Sandima to save his father, which failed as Bator died just after Sandima's defeat.

Jamke is playable as a SpotPass character, released in the Genealogy of the Holy War first-generation character set. He is also an enemy unit in five DLC episodes, including the first and third of the Lost Bloodlines series and all episodes of the Rogues and Redeemers series, and is also a NPC in Lost Bloodlines 2.

Personality and character
In stark contrast to his brutal elder brothers, Jamke is significantly kinder and less inclined toward senseless violence, very much in support of his father's pre-Sandima policies of peace and cessation of war-mongering against Grannvale. He was not fooled by Sandima's corrupting influence on his family and sought to expose him for the treasonous manipulator he was, and while he tried his best to convince his father to cease the conflict and not listen to Sandima, he nonetheless was resigned to fighting back against Sandima when this failed.[1] He remained protective of his father even in light of his mistakes, and allied with Sigurd on the sole condition that his father was not attacked or treated as an enemy by Sigurd's army.[2]

- In Chapter 1, while Jamke is still an enemy, Adean can talk to in order to recruit him.
- In Chapter 4, if they are lovers, Adean can talk to Jamke, rewarding him with a Brave Bow.
- In Chapter 5, Dew can talk to Jamke after Lubeck Castle has been seized. This conversation gives no reward.
- In Chapter 5, if they are lovers, Briggid can talk to Jamke. This conversation gives no reward.

Trivia
- There is some inconsistency about Jamke's relation to the Verdane family. While Genealogy of the Holy War itself repeatedly states that Jamke is Bator's son and the brother of Kinbois and Gandolf, the Fire Emblem: Treasure artbook's family tree claims that Jamke is actually Bator's grandson through unidentified parents, and the nephew of Kinbois and Gandolf.
